- Software Development: Companies like Tata Consultancy Services (TCS), Wipro, and Infosys have a presence in Ahmedabad, offering opportunities in software development, testing, and maintenance.
- Web Development: Numerous smaller firms and startups specialize in web development, providing roles in front-end development, back-end development, and full-stack development.
- Mobile App Development: With the increasing use of smartphones, mobile app development is a booming field. Many companies in Ahmedabad are actively hiring app developers for both Android and iOS platforms.
- IT Support Services: Companies in this sector provide technical support, network administration, and system maintenance services. Roles are available for those with strong troubleshooting and communication skills.
- Education and Skill Development: Ahmedabad has a strong educational infrastructure, with numerous engineering colleges and technical institutes producing a steady stream of graduates.
- Government Initiatives: The government is actively promoting the IT sector through various policies and initiatives, creating a favorable environment for businesses.
- Infrastructure Development: The city's infrastructure is constantly improving, with better connectivity, transportation, and amenities, making it an attractive place to live and work.
- Programming Languages: Proficiency in at least one programming language is a must. Popular choices include Java, Python, C++, and JavaScript. Each language has its strengths and is used in different areas of software development. For example, Java is widely used in enterprise applications, while Python is popular for data science and machine learning.
- Web Development Technologies: If you're interested in web development, you should be familiar with HTML, CSS, and JavaScript. These are the fundamental building blocks of the web. Additionally, learning frameworks like React, Angular, or Vue.js can significantly enhance your capabilities.
- Database Management: Knowledge of database management systems (DBMS) is crucial for storing and retrieving data. Familiarity with SQL and NoSQL databases like MySQL, PostgreSQL, MongoDB, and Cassandra is highly valued.
- Data Structures and Algorithms: A strong understanding of data structures and algorithms is essential for writing efficient and optimized code. This knowledge helps you solve complex problems and improve the performance of your applications.
- Cloud Computing: Cloud computing is transforming the IT landscape. Familiarity with platforms like AWS, Azure, and Google Cloud is increasingly important. Understanding cloud concepts and services can open up numerous opportunities.
- Communication Skills: The ability to communicate effectively is crucial for collaborating with team members, understanding client requirements, and presenting your ideas. Strong written and verbal communication skills are highly valued.
- Problem-Solving Skills: IT professionals are constantly faced with complex problems. The ability to analyze issues, identify root causes, and develop effective solutions is essential.
- Teamwork: Most IT projects involve working in teams. Being able to collaborate effectively, share knowledge, and support your team members is crucial for success.
- Time Management: IT projects often have tight deadlines. The ability to manage your time effectively, prioritize tasks, and meet deadlines is highly valued.
- Adaptability: The IT industry is constantly evolving. Being able to adapt to new technologies, learn quickly, and embrace change is essential for long-term success.
- Online Courses: Platforms like Coursera, Udemy, and edX offer a wide range of courses on various IT topics. These courses can help you learn new skills or deepen your existing knowledge.
- Bootcamps: Coding bootcamps provide intensive, hands-on training in specific areas like web development or data science. These programs can help you quickly acquire the skills you need to land a job.
- Personal Projects: Working on personal projects is a great way to apply your skills and build a portfolio. This also demonstrates your passion and initiative to potential employers.
- Internships: Internships provide valuable real-world experience. They allow you to work on real projects, learn from experienced professionals, and gain insights into the IT industry.
- Naukri.com: One of the most popular job portals in India, Naukri.com has a large database of IT jobs in Ahmedabad.
- LinkedIn: LinkedIn is a great platform for networking and finding job opportunities. You can connect with recruiters and apply for jobs directly through the platform.
- Indeed: Indeed aggregates job postings from various sources, making it a comprehensive resource for job seekers.
- Glassdoor: Glassdoor provides company reviews, salary information, and job postings. It's a great resource for researching potential employers.
- Attend Industry Events: Attending industry events, conferences, and meetups is a great way to network with professionals and learn about job opportunities.
- Connect with Alumni: Reach out to alumni from your college or university who are working in the IT sector in Ahmedabad. They can provide valuable advice and insights.
- Informational Interviews: Conduct informational interviews with professionals in your field to learn about their experiences and get advice on your job search.
- Tailor Your Resume: Customize your resume for each job application. Highlight the skills and experiences that are most relevant to the position.
- Write a Compelling Cover Letter: A cover letter is an opportunity to showcase your personality and explain why you're a good fit for the company.
- Prepare for Interviews: Practice answering common interview questions and research the company thoroughly. Be prepared to discuss your skills, experiences, and career goals.
- Understand the Company's Mission: Know the company's goals, values, and culture. This shows that you are genuinely interested in working for them.
- Study Their Products and Services: Familiarize yourself with the company's offerings. This will help you understand their business and how you can contribute.
- Read Recent News and Announcements: Stay up-to-date on the company's latest developments. This demonstrates that you are proactive and informed.
- Tell Me About Yourself: Prepare a concise and compelling summary of your background, skills, and career goals.
- Why Are You Interested in This Role?: Explain why you are drawn to the position and how it aligns with your career aspirations.
- What Are Your Strengths and Weaknesses?: Highlight your strengths and provide examples of how you have used them to achieve results. Be honest about your weaknesses and explain how you are working to improve them.
- Where Do You See Yourself in Five Years?: Articulate your long-term career goals and how you plan to achieve them.
- Technical Questions: Be prepared to answer technical questions related to your field. Practice coding problems, review data structures and algorithms, and brush up on your knowledge of programming languages.
- Show Your Interest: Asking thoughtful questions demonstrates your engagement and curiosity. Prepare a list of questions to ask the interviewer.
- Examples of Good Questions:
- What are the biggest challenges facing the team right now?
- What opportunities are there for professional development?
- How does the company support innovation and creativity?
- First Impressions Matter: Dress appropriately for the interview. Even if the company has a casual dress code, it's always better to err on the side of professionalism.
- Business Attire: Wear a suit or business casual attire. Make sure your clothes are clean, ironed, and well-fitting.
- Send a Thank-You Note: Within 24 hours of the interview, send a thank-you note to the interviewer. Express your gratitude for their time and reiterate your interest in the position.
- Reinforce Your Qualifications: Use the thank-you note to highlight your key qualifications and address any concerns that may have arisen during the interview.
- Take Initiative: Don't wait to be told what to do. Look for opportunities to contribute and take on new challenges.
- Ask Questions: Don't be afraid to ask questions. It's better to clarify things upfront than to make mistakes.
- Seek Feedback: Regularly seek feedback from your manager and colleagues. Use this feedback to improve your performance.
- Collaborate Effectively: Work well with your team members. Share your knowledge, support their efforts, and communicate openly.
- Respect Different Perspectives: Value different perspectives and be open to new ideas. Diversity of thought can lead to better solutions.
- Be Reliable: Be dependable and trustworthy. Follow through on your commitments and meet your deadlines.
- Stay Updated: The IT industry is constantly evolving. Stay up-to-date on the latest technologies and trends.
- Attend Training and Workshops: Take advantage of training opportunities offered by your company. Attend workshops and conferences to learn new skills.
- Read Industry Publications: Subscribe to industry publications and blogs. Stay informed about the latest developments in your field.
- Network Internally: Build relationships with your colleagues. Get to know people in different departments and learn about their roles.
- Find a Mentor: Seek out a mentor who can provide guidance and support. A mentor can help you navigate your career and make informed decisions.
- Attend Company Events: Participate in company events and social activities. This is a great way to build relationships and integrate into the company culture.
Are you a recent graduate eager to kickstart your career in the tech world? Ahmedabad, a vibrant city in Gujarat, India, offers a promising landscape for freshers seeking IT jobs. This article delves into the various opportunities available, the skills you need to acquire, and how to navigate the job market in Ahmedabad. Let's explore the exciting prospects that await you in the IT sector of this bustling city.
Understanding the IT Landscape in Ahmedabad
Ahmedabad's IT sector is experiencing steady growth, driven by a mix of established companies and emerging startups. Key areas of focus include software development, web development, mobile app development, and IT support services. The city's strategic location and growing infrastructure make it an attractive destination for businesses looking to expand their operations. For freshers, this translates to a greater demand for entry-level positions.
Key Industries and Companies:
Growth Factors:
For freshers, understanding these dynamics is crucial. Knowing which industries are thriving and which companies are hiring can significantly improve your job search strategy. Networking with professionals in the field and staying updated on industry trends can also give you a competitive edge.
Essential Skills for IT Freshers
To succeed in the competitive IT job market, freshers need a combination of technical and soft skills. While your academic background provides a foundation, continuous learning and skill development are essential. Let's break down the key skills that employers look for:
Technical Skills:
Soft Skills:
How to Acquire These Skills:
Finding IT Jobs in Ahmedabad
Now that you have the skills, the next step is to find the right job opportunities. Here are some effective strategies for finding IT jobs in Ahmedabad:
Online Job Portals:
Company Websites:
Many companies directly post job openings on their websites. Check the career pages of companies you're interested in to see if they have any suitable positions.
Networking:
Recruitment Agencies:
Recruitment agencies specialize in placing candidates in specific industries. Partnering with a recruitment agency can give you access to a wider range of job opportunities.
Tips for Your Job Application:
Preparing for the Interview
Landing an interview is a significant step, but it's crucial to prepare thoroughly to make a lasting impression. Here’s how you can ace your IT job interview:
Research the Company:
Practice Common Interview Questions:
Prepare Questions to Ask:
Dress Professionally:
Follow Up After the Interview:
Succeeding in Your First IT Job
Congratulations! You've landed your first IT job. Now, it's time to make a positive impact and build a successful career. Here are some tips for succeeding in your first IT role:
Be Proactive:
Be a Team Player:
Continuous Learning:
Build Relationships:
By following these tips, you can make a strong start to your IT career in Ahmedabad and set yourself up for long-term success. The IT sector in Ahmedabad is full of opportunities for freshers who are willing to learn, work hard, and adapt to new challenges. So, go ahead, explore the possibilities, and make your mark in the tech world!
Lastest News
-
-
Related News
Oscleggingsc Sport: Expert Leggings For Women
Alex Braham - Nov 12, 2025 45 Views -
Related News
Bo Bichette: Is He A Top Shortstop?
Alex Braham - Nov 9, 2025 35 Views -
Related News
Hilton Hampton Virginia: Your Guide
Alex Braham - Nov 14, 2025 35 Views -
Related News
Memahami Arti Kata 'Scinspiratifsc' Dalam Dunia Digital
Alex Braham - Nov 13, 2025 55 Views -
Related News
PSEIiBowlingSe: Fun Videos For Toddlers
Alex Braham - Nov 13, 2025 39 Views